this Former president says he ‘got along very well’ with Kim Jong-un during his tenure.
“Getting along is a good thing, not a bad thing. I once asked him, ‘Why don’t you do something else?’ He just wanted to buy nuclear weapon And make them,” Trump said of the North Korean leader. “I said, ‘Relax, calm down. ’ He’s had enough. He’s got so many nuclear weapons.”
“I said, ‘Relax, let’s go to a baseball game and I’ll teach you how to play baseball.’ Let’s go to the Yankees game,” Trump continued.
The former president made similar remarks Thursday at the Republican National Convention in Milwaukee, Wisconsin.
“I get along very well with him, and he wants me back,” Trump said during his keynote speech. “I think he misses me, if you want to know.”

Trump held face-to-face talks with the dictator during his time in the White House. Trump becomes first sitting US president to visit North Korea.
North Korea One of the most repressive countries in the world. Human Rights WatchAccording to Human Rights Watch, under Kim Jong Un, “the government maintains fearful obedience among its people through threats of torture, execution, imprisonment, enforced disappearance, and forced labor.”
However, Trump praised Kim Jong-un’s leadership.
In 2019, Trump said on X/Twitter: “I could be wrong, but I believe Chairman Kim Jong Un has a great and wonderful vision for his country that can only be achieved with the United States with me as President.”
